ABSTRACT
Foliar applications of fipronil 80 WG insecticide were evaluated in 10 states during 1995 for early season thrips control. Fipronil at 0.025 and 0.038 lbs ai/a provided effective and competitive thrips control across all trial locations. Control was comparable to the standards: Orthene at 0.1-0.25 lbs ai/a, Bidrin at 0.2 lbs ai/a and Dimethoate at 0.2 lbs ai/a. All insecticide treatments were usually significantly better than the UTC when larval counts were > 1/plant or total thrips counts were > 2/plant. Fipronil also was efficacious on all thrips species identified.
